MK-801 Impairs Cognitive Coordination on a Rotating Arena (Carousel) and Contextual Specificity of Hippocampal Immediate-Early Gene Expression in a Rat Model of Psychosis

Abstract: Flexible behavior in dynamic, real-world environments requires more than static spatial learning and memory. Discordant and unstable cues must be organized in coherent subsets to give rise to meaningful spatial representations. We model this form of cognitive coordination on a rotating arena – Carousel where arena- and room-bound spatial cues are dissociated. Hippocampal neuronal ensemble activity can repeatedly switch between multiple representations of such an environment. Injection of tetrodotoxin into one … Show more

“…Hamm and colleagues used viral transgenic expression of a fluorescent Ca 2+ indicator to compare population activity patterns in the rodent visual cortex after chronic ketamine and in a genetic mouse model (Df A+/− ) of schizophrenia susceptibility. In a striking, parallel to the effect of other NMDAR antagonists (MK‐801, PCP) on immediate‐early gene expression and on electrophysiological neuronal activity in anaesthetized as well as in awake rats, cortical ensemble activity patterns were less distinct and their (re‐)activation was less reliable in both the chronic ketamine and Df A+/− genetic model . In other words, different ensembles were less distinct and similar ensembles were less similar.…”

“…Pei et al (2014) report divergent phenotypes of neuregulin-1-mutant mice, an animal model of schizophrenia, and the effect of valproate, a mood stabilizer, to improve cognition. Kubík et al (2014) employed a pharmacological animal model of acute psychosis using the NMDA receptor antagonist MK-801. They found a selective deficit in the co-ordination of multiple informational streams and contextual specificity of neuronal activity, measured by the expression of immediate-early genes.…”
